top of page

Certificación Principios de Programación: Los cimientos de un gran desarrollador.

Certificación  - Principios de Programación

De "Escribir Código" a "Pensar Soluciones": Todo sobre la Certificación en Principios de Programación.


¿Alguna vez te has preguntado qué hay detrás de las aplicaciones que usas a diario? Muchos creen que programar es simplemente aprender un lenguaje extraño lleno de símbolos. Sin embargo, el verdadero "superpoder" de un programador no es el idioma que habla, sino cómo piensa.


Hoy quiero compartirles de qué trata la certificación de Principios de Programación, un camino diseñado no solo para aprender sintaxis, sino para desarrollar la columna vertebral de la tecnología: el pensamiento lógico.


El Objetivo: Entrenar tu Mente


El propósito principal de esta certificación es que el estudiante aprenda a descomponer problemas complejos en pasos sencillos. Es el arte de la lógica aplicada, donde cada bloque de aprendizaje construye la base para entender cualquier lenguaje de programación en el futuro.


Un Vistazo a los Primeros Pasos

Para que se den una idea del alcance, estos son los pilares fundamentales que exploramos en el inicio de la certificación:


1. Los Cimientos del Software

Antes de tocar el teclado, debemos entender el "por qué". Desde la historia de la computación hasta la diferencia vital entre un lenguaje compilado (como C++) y uno interpretado (como Python). Aquí es donde conocemos nuestras herramientas de trabajo: los IDEs (Entornos de Desarrollo Integrado).


2. El Arte del Algoritmo y el Pseudocódigo

Un algoritmo es, en esencia, una receta de cocina para una computadora. En esta etapa, aprendemos a:

  • Analizar procesos simples de la vida real.

  • Traducirlos a pseudocódigo, un lenguaje intermedio que los humanos entendemos antes de pasar al código puro.


3. Visualizando la Lógica: Diagramas de Flujo

A veces, una imagen vale más que mil líneas de código. Usamos diagramas de flujo para representar visualmente el camino que toma la información, aprendiendo a graficar:


  • Bifurcaciones: Decisiones de "sí" o "no".

  • Ciclos: Procesos que se repiten hasta cumplir una meta.


4. El ADN de la Información: Tipos de Datos

Las computadoras necesitan saber qué están procesando. Aprendemos a diferenciar entre un Entero (un número de cuenta), un Punto Flotante (un precio con decimales), una Cadena (un nombre) o un Booleano (un simple Verdadero/Falso).


¿Por qué empezar con estos principios?

Aprender a programar sin estos fundamentos es como intentar construir una casa empezando por el techo. Esta certificación garantiza que, sin importar el lenguaje que elijas después (Java, JavaScript, Python o C#), tu lógica de programación será sólida como una roca.


¿Estás listo para empezar a pensar como programador?


Si eres docente, realiza tu registro para darte toda la información https://www.asesoresentecnologia.com/registro




Comentarios


bottom of page